import Foundation

/// Errors that can occur during Directory Layer operations
///
/// DirectoryError represents various failure conditions that may occur when
/// working with the FoundationDB Directory Layer.
public enum DirectoryError: Error, Sendable {
/// Directory not found at the specified path
///
/// Thrown when attempting to open or operate on a directory that doesn't exist.
/// - Parameter path: The path that was not found
case directoryNotFound(path: [String])

/// Directory already exists at the specified path
///
/// Thrown when attempting to create a directory that already exists.
/// - Parameter path: The path where a directory already exists
case directoryAlreadyExists(path: [String])

/// Invalid path (empty or contains empty components)
///
/// Thrown when a path is malformed or contains invalid components.
/// - Parameters:
/// - path: The invalid path
/// - reason: Detailed explanation of why the path is invalid
case invalidPath(path: [String], reason: String)

/// Layer mismatch between expected and actual
///
/// Thrown when opening a directory with a different layer type than expected.
/// For example, opening a partition as a normal directory.
/// - Parameters:
/// - expected: The expected layer type
/// - actual: The actual layer type found
case layerMismatch(expected: DirectoryType?, actual: DirectoryType?)

/// Cannot create partition inside another partition
///
/// Thrown when attempting to create a partition within an existing partition.
/// Nested partitions are not supported by the Directory Layer specification.
/// - Parameter path: The path where partition creation was attempted
case cannotCreatePartitionInPartition(path: [String])

/// Cannot move directory across partition boundaries
///
/// Thrown when attempting to move a directory from one partition to another.
/// Directories can only be moved within the same partition.
/// - Parameters:
/// - from: The source path
/// - to: The destination path
case cannotMoveAcrossPartitions(from: [String], to: [String])

/// Incompatible Directory Layer version
///
/// Thrown when the stored version is incompatible with the current implementation.
/// - Parameters:
/// - stored: The version stored in the database
/// - expected: The version expected by this implementation
case incompatibleVersion(stored: DirectoryVersion, expected: DirectoryVersion)

/// Invalid version format in stored data
///
/// Thrown when version data in the database is corrupted or malformed.
/// - Parameter data: The invalid version data
case invalidVersion(data: Data)

/// Directory layer not initialized (for partition operations)
///
/// Thrown when attempting partition-specific operations on an uninitialized layer.
case directoryLayerNotInitialized

/// Invalid metadata format
///
/// Thrown when directory metadata is corrupted or doesn't match expected format.
/// - Parameter reason: Detailed explanation of the metadata issue
case invalidMetadata(reason: String)

/// Prefix already in use by another directory
///
/// Thrown when attempting to create a directory with a manually-specified prefix
/// that is already allocated to another directory.
/// - Parameter prefix: The prefix that is already in use
case prefixInUse(prefix: FDB.Bytes)

/// Prefix conflicts with metadata subspace
///
/// Thrown when attempting to use a prefix that would overlap with the
/// Directory Layer's internal metadata storage (typically starting with 0xFE).
/// - Parameter prefix: The conflicting prefix
case prefixInMetadataSpace(prefix: FDB.Bytes)
}

// MARK: - CustomStringConvertible

extension DirectoryError: CustomStringConvertible {
public var description: String {
switch self {
case .directoryNotFound(let path):
return "Directory not found: \(path.joined(separator: "/"))"

case .directoryAlreadyExists(let path):
return "Directory already exists: \(path.joined(separator: "/"))"

case .invalidPath(let path, let reason):
return "Invalid path \(path.joined(separator: "/")): \(reason)"

case .layerMismatch(let expected, let actual):
let expectedStr: String
if let exp = expected {
switch exp {
case .partition:
expectedStr = "partition"
case .custom(let name):
expectedStr = name
}
} else {
expectedStr = "nil"
}

let actualStr: String
if let act = actual {
switch act {
case .partition:
actualStr = "partition"
case .custom(let name):
actualStr = name
}
} else {
actualStr = "nil"
}

return "Layer mismatch: expected \(expectedStr), got \(actualStr)"

case .cannotCreatePartitionInPartition(let path):
return "Cannot create partition inside another partition: \(path.joined(separator: "/"))"

case .cannotMoveAcrossPartitions(let from, let to):
return "Cannot move directory across partitions: \(from.joined(separator: "/")) → \(to.joined(separator: "/"))"

case .incompatibleVersion(let stored, let expected):
return "Incompatible Directory Layer version: stored \(stored.major).\(stored.minor).\(stored.patch), expected \(expected.major).\(expected.minor).\(expected.patch)"

case .invalidVersion(let data):
return "Invalid version format: \(data.map { String(format: "%02x", $0) }.joined())"

case .directoryLayerNotInitialized:
return "Directory layer not initialized (only available for partitions)"

case .invalidMetadata(let reason):
return "Invalid metadata: \(reason)"

case .prefixInUse(let prefix):
let hexString = prefix.map { String(format: "%02x", $0) }.joined()
return "Prefix already in use: 0x\(hexString)"

case .prefixInMetadataSpace(let prefix):
let hexString = prefix.map { String(format: "%02x", $0) }.joined()
return "Prefix conflicts with metadata subspace: 0x\(hexString)"
}
}
}
